Main features and details

The optimization of Uncrossable Rush Mobile encompasses several key features that enhance performance. Firstly, the game employs dynamic resolution scaling, which adjusts the graphics quality based on the device’s capabilities. This means that players with entry-level smartphones can still enjoy a visually appealing experience without compromising on frame rates. Secondly, the game utilizes a lightweight engine that reduces the overall load on the CPU and GPU, allowing for smoother gameplay even in resource-intensive scenarios.

  • Adaptive Graphics Settings: Automatically adjusts based on device performance.
  • Efficient Memory Management: Reduces crashes and lag by optimizing memory usage.
  • Low Latency Controls: Ensures responsive gameplay, crucial for competitive scenarios.

Additionally, the game features a robust matchmaking system that pairs players based on their device performance, ensuring a fair and enjoyable gaming experience for all users. This attention to detail in the game’s architecture is what sets Uncrossable Rush Mobile apart in a crowded market.
